Signal peptides are a special type of peptide chain in biological macromolecules. Their main function is to guide newly synthesized proteins into specific cell structures or secrete them outside the cell. They are usually located at the N-terminus of proteins, with a length of 10-30 amino acids, and are highly functional and structural.
Neurotransmitter inhibitor peptides are a class of peptides that achieve physiological effects by intervening in the release and transmission of neurotransmitters. They are often used to reduce facial muscle contractions and achieve the effect of smoothing fine lines and wrinkles, so they are widely used in the fields of anti-aging and beauty skin care.
Carrier peptides are a class of peptides that can deliver specific trace elements (such as copper ions) to skin cells. These peptides bind to metal ions and promote their effective transmission in the skin, thereby exerting a variety of biological functions. Among them, copper peptide is the most representative carrier peptide.

Peptide (tài), called “peptide” in English, is a compound formed by two or more amino acids connected by peptide bonds. According to the number of amino acids, peptides can be divided into dipeptides, tripeptides, tetrapeptides, etc. When the number of amino acids is large, it is called a polypeptide; when the molecular weight reaches 10,000 Daltons (Da) or more, it is called a protein. Therefore, peptides are substances between amino acids and proteins.
Peptides are widely present in organisms and have various biological functions, such as regulating physiological activities, acting as hormones or neurotransmitters, etc. In the fields of industry and medicine, peptides are widely used in drug development, cosmetics, food additives, etc.
Protein and amino acid are two closely related substances, but they have significant differences in structure, function and application.
1. Structural differences
Amino acids: organic compounds containing amino groups (–NH₂) and carboxyl groups (–COOH), and are the basic units of proteins.
– Proteins: long-chain molecules formed by multiple amino acids connected by peptide bonds, usually composed of hundreds to thousands of amino acids.
2. Functional differences
-Amino acids: participate in the synthesis of various proteins, enzymes and hormones in the body, regulate physiological functions, and can be used as an energy source.
– Proteins: undertake multiple functions in the body, such as structural support, catalysis of metabolic reactions (as enzymes), transport molecules, immune defense, etc.
Peptide hormone analogs are drugs developed by modifying the structure of natural peptide hormones or mimicking their functions, aiming to enhance their stability, activity or specificity, and are used to treat a variety of diseases.
GnRH analogs affect the secretion of sex hormones by regulating the hypothalamic-pituitary-gonadal axis. These drugs are used to treat diseases such as prostate cancer and endometriosis. For example, Degarelix is a GnRH receptor antagonist used to treat prostate cancer.
GLP-1 receptor agonists mimic the effects of natural GLP-1 hormones, promote insulin secretion, lower blood sugar levels, and have the effects of suppressing appetite and assisting weight loss. Semaglutide is one of the representatives of this type of drug.
GHRH analogs are used to treat growth hormone deficiency, infertility and other diseases by stimulating the secretion of growth hormone. Research on the modification and dimerization of new GHRH analog peptides is underway to improve their efficacy.
